The real estate market in Solliès-Toucas

Real Estate Market Projection in Solliès-Toucas

The real estate market in Solliès-Toucas is a dynamic market with a number of buyers 8.0% higher than the number of properties for sale.

Selling prices in Solliès-Toucas should therefore be increasing and the time on market decreasing.

In Solliès-Toucas, an apartment sells for €3,119/m² on average and a house for €3,854/m² in 2025. Over five years, prices moved by +13.5% for apartments and +9.1% for houses.

Average price per m² in Solliès-Toucas by year, apartments and houses
YearApartmentsHouses
2014€2,473/m²€2,978/m²
2015€2,426/m²€3,020/m²
2016€2,426/m²€3,026/m²
2017€2,400/m²€3,103/m²
2018€2,488/m²€3,275/m²
2019€2,660/m²€3,338/m²
2020€2,749/m²€3,532/m²
2021€2,816/m²€3,918/m²
2022€3,003/m²€4,247/m²
2023€3,152/m²€4,199/m²
2024€3,099/m²€3,875/m²
2025€3,119/m²€3,854/m²

The average rent of an apartment in Solliès-Toucas is 12.1 €/m² per month, a gross yield of 4.7% at the average purchase price.

Solliès-Toucas has 2,441 dwellings, 16.4% of them apartments. Studios and two-room flats make up 10.8% of the stock, and 22.0% of households rent their main home.

About 39 dwellings rated F or G, banned from renting since 2025 for G.
13.1%
affected by the rental ban (E to G)
Timeline: G in 2025, F in 2028, E in 2034. A lever for negotiation and value after renovation.

13.1% of dwellings are rated E, F or G and affected by the progressive rental ban, including 4.8% rated F or G.

Solliès-Toucas has 5,912 inhabitants, a median age of 42 and a density of 197 inhabitants per km².

The median annual household income is €35,665, with an unemployment rate of 10.6%.
